
Blackhawks Assign Rundblad to Rockford
March 18, 2016 - American Hockey League (AHL)
Rockford IceHogs News Release
Chicago, Ill. - The Chicago Blackhawks assigned defenseman David Rundblad to the Rockford IceHogs of the American Hockey League, the team announced today. Rundblad was on loan by the Blackhawks to the ZSC Lions of Switzerland's National League A.
Rundblad, 25, notched two assists in nine games with the Blackhawks this season. The native of Lycksele, Sweden registered 16 points (3G, 13A) in 63 regular games over three seasons with Chicago (2013-15). The 2015 Stanley Cup champion also appeared in five 2015 Stanley Cup Playoff games.
In 11 games with Zurich this season, Rundblad has recorded two goals and 13 assists. The 25 year-old added one assist in four playoff tilts.
Over his five-year NHL career, Rundblad has scored 25 points (4G, 21A) in 113 career games with Ottawa (2011-12), Phoenix (2011-2014) and Chicago (2014-16).
